From 34b5cb9940cb69d9588b092059bac4cc8baf9bfd Mon Sep 17 00:00:00 2001
From: zhangzengfei <zhangzengfei@smartai.com>
Date: 星期一, 19 九月 2022 11:01:44 +0800
Subject: [PATCH] 修复管理员权限的页面打开方式,添加title设置

---
 src/views/manageCenter/index.vue |   17 +++--------------
 src/views/login/index.vue        |   18 +++++++++---------
 src/router/index.js              |    7 ++++---
 3 files changed, 16 insertions(+), 26 deletions(-)

diff --git a/src/router/index.js b/src/router/index.js
index ab41d07..38e5a70 100644
--- a/src/router/index.js
+++ b/src/router/index.js
@@ -169,8 +169,9 @@
   routes
 })
 
-// router.beforeEach((to, from, next) => {
-//   if (to.meta.title) document.title = to.meta.title
-// })
+router.beforeEach((to, from, next) => {
+  if (to.meta.title) document.title = to.meta.title
+  next()
+})
 
 export default router
diff --git a/src/views/login/index.vue b/src/views/login/index.vue
index 1d20482..8abd4ab 100644
--- a/src/views/login/index.vue
+++ b/src/views/login/index.vue
@@ -2,21 +2,21 @@
   <div class="login">
     <Header></Header>
     <loginForm></loginForm>
-    <Footer></Footer>
+    <!-- <Footer></Footer> -->
   </div>
 </template>
 
 <script>
-import Header from "@/components/Header";
-import Footer from "@/components/Footer";
-import loginForm from "@/views/login/components/loginForm";
+import Header from "@/components/Header"
+// import Footer from "@/components/Footer";
+import loginForm from "@/views/login/components/loginForm"
 export default {
   components: {
     Header,
-    Footer,
-    loginForm,
-  },
-};
+    // Footer,
+    loginForm
+  }
+}
 </script>
 
 <style lang="scss" scoped>
@@ -43,4 +43,4 @@
     width: 100%;
   }
 }
-</style>
\ No newline at end of file
+</style>
diff --git a/src/views/manageCenter/index.vue b/src/views/manageCenter/index.vue
index fa34a73..c514585 100644
--- a/src/views/manageCenter/index.vue
+++ b/src/views/manageCenter/index.vue
@@ -758,21 +758,10 @@
       this.pieChart.setOption(this.pieOption)
     },
     jump(route) {
-      const userInfo = JSON.parse(sessionStorage.getItem("userInfo"))
-
-      const val = userInfo.permissions.find((item) => {
-        return item == route.permission
+      const { href } = this.$router.resolve({
+        path: route.path
       })
-
-      // 淇敼涓哄叏閮ㄥ湪鏂版爣绛鹃〉鎵撳紑
-      if (val) {
-        const { href } = this.$router.resolve({
-          path: route.path
-        })
-        window.open(href, "_blank")
-      } else if (!userInfo.parentId) {
-        this.$router.push(route.openPath)
-      }
+      window.open(href, "_blank")
     },
     refrash() {},
     handleSizeChange() {},

--
Gitblit v1.8.0